Colin Kaepernick has been wowing his fans and teammates since he became the starting quarterback for the San Francisco 49ers in 2012. That season, he led the Niners all the way to Super Bowl XLVII (47). Since then, Colin has used his powerful arm and incredible running game to set NFL records. When Joe Flacco joined the Baltimore Ravens in 2008, the rookie thought he would have to wait a long time to show off his skills. That didn't happen. First the team's starting quarterback got injured, then the backup became sick. Joe was the new starting quarterback! The path to NFL stardom was never easy for Tony Romo. In high school, major colleges didn't recruit him. After college, he wasn't selected in the NFL draft. And when he earned a spot on the Dallas Cowboys roster, he served as the backup quarterback for three years before finally getting a chance to prove himself as a starter.
